Asset Protection and Risk Mitigation
An Attorney LLC Formation offers limited liability protection, shielding the personal assets of the business owners from business liabilities. However, this protection can be compromised if certain legal formalities are not followed or if the business is not operated as a separate entity. An attorney will guide you in structuring your LLC in a way that maximizes asset protection and minimizes personal liability. They will help establish proper internal processes and governance mechanisms to ensure the separation between personal and business finances and activities.

Steps Involved in Attorney LLC Formation
- Initial Consultation and Assessment: The attorney will meet with you to discuss your business goals, evaluate your needs, and assess the feasibility of forming an LLC.
- Choosing a Business Name and Entity Type: The attorney will assist you in selecting a unique and suitable business name and determining the appropriate entity type for your LLC.
- Drafting and Filing Articles of Organization: The attorney will prepare the Articles of Organization, a crucial document that officially establishes your LLC. They will file the document with the appropriate state agency.
- Operating Agreement Preparation: An operating agreement outlines the ownership structure, management procedures, and other internal workings of your LLC. The attorney will help draft this agreement to ensure it reflects your intentions and protects your interests.
- Obtaining Necessary Licenses and Permits: Depending on your business activities, you may need specific licenses or permits. Your attorney will guide you through the process of obtaining these, ensuring compliance with relevant regulations.
- Tax Planning and Registration: An attorney can assist in understanding the tax implications of your LLC and guide you in registering for federal and state tax identification numbers.
- Ongoing Legal Support and Compliance: Even after the LLC formation is complete, an attorney can provide ongoing legal support, advise on compliance matters, and assist with any future changes or challenges that may arise.
